About This Role
Join Who Gives A Crap, a global toilet paper brand known for its eco-friendly and socially responsible products, as a Graphic Designer in the Philippines. As a key member of our creative team, you will be responsible for designing visually appealing and engaging materials for our retail and B2B channels. Your day-to-day tasks will include creating graphics for social media, email marketing campaigns, and product packaging. This is a fantastic opportunity to work with a purpose-driven brand and contribute to its growth in the Philippine market.
Requirements
- 3+ years of experience in graphic design with a focus on retail and B2B
-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ite, particularly Photoshop and Illustrator
- Strong understanding of branding guidelines and visual identity
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ively as part of a team
- Excellent communication and project management skills
- Familiarity with Philippine design trends and cultural nuances
- Portfolio showcasing your design skills and experience
Benefits
- Competitive salary ranging from ₱21,000 to ₱44,000 per month
- Health insurance through PhilHealth
- Social Security System (SSS) benefits
- Pag-IBIG benefits
- Paid time-off and holidays
- Opportunities for professional growth and development
